What You'll Need

  • Emporia Vue 3
  • Current transformer (CT) clamps
  • Access to electrical panel
  • Emporia app
  • 2.4GHz WiFi network

Important Safety Notice

Warning: Working inside an electrical panel can be dangerous. If uncomfortable, hire a licensed electrician.

Step-by-Step Setup

  1. Turn off main breaker: Safety first—de-energize the panel if you'll be working inside.
  2. Open panel cover: Remove the cover to access the main lines.
  3. Install CT clamps on mains: Clamp around the main service wires (not the neutral).
  4. Install circuit CT clamps: Add clamps to individual circuits you want to monitor.
  5. Connect CTs to Vue 3: Plug CT cables into the Vue 3 module.
  6. Mount Vue 3: Secure inside or near the panel.
  7. Restore power: Turn main breaker back on.
  8. Download Emporia app: Install on your smartphone.
  9. Create account: Sign up for Emporia.
  10. Add device: Tap "+" and follow Vue 3 setup instructions.
  11. Connect to WiFi: Enter your 2.4GHz network credentials.
  12. Label circuits: Name each monitored circuit (HVAC, kitchen, etc.).
  13. Set budgets: Configure energy budgets and alerts.

Troubleshooting

  • Readings showing negative: CT clamp is reversed. Flip it around.
  • Zero readings: Ensure CT is fully closed around wire. Check connections.
  • WiFi not connecting: Only 2.4GHz supported. Check signal at panel location.
  • Missing circuits: Add additional CT clamps for more monitoring.
